IBK – Institute of History of Art and Architecture

The Institute of History of Art and Architecture IBK is part of the Faculty 6 for Architecture, Civil
engineering and Urban Planning and represents a unique German humanities teaching and research network. Its seven professorships in Architecture and Visualization, History of Architecture, History of Building Technology, Architectural Conservation, Cultural Management, and History of Art, as well as the field of study Heritage Management work out the historical-theoretical dimension of Architecture, Civil Engineering and Urban Planning in best competence and put it up for discussion again and again in the topicality of architectural events.

You will find the IBK and the affiliated chairs on the first floor of the teaching buildings LG 2A and 2B.

The IBK has its own research library, which is also open to BTU students. The library of the institute is located in the basement of LG 2D.
